Minutes — Management Meeting, Fennwick Coffee Group

Attendees: finance director, operations director, head of franchising. The meeting examined the proposed franchise agreement for the Calder Vale territory. Terms reviewed: a seven-year initial period, a 5.5% royalty on net sales, and a shared fit-out contribution capped as per schedule three. Finance was asked to model cash flows under two opening scenarios before signature. Approval was deferred pending that analysis. One further item was recorded in confidence.

management briefing: Only 33 of the 205 pilot accounts renewed Kasath, so a churn review is set for October 17. Weniusek Logistics is in early talks to buy Holethax Freight for about $345.6 million.

**Alert: StockPilot planner lag**

Fires when the vending-machine restock planner at Harbrook hasn't produced a route plan in 6 hours. Usually caused by a stuck inventory sync from the Cabinet Service. Impact: drivers fall back to yesterday's routes. Restart steps and escalation order are on the planner's runbook page.

operations page: https://confluence.lumiclabs.internal/projects/display/browse/projects/b6be

Env vars: blue-green deploys, Tidemark billing worker. Colors swap via the router flag; the idle color drains jobs before cutover. Both colors share the queue but use color-scoped consumer groups. Rollback is a flag flip, under a minute. The worker needs the payment-provider signing key at boot. The next line in the env file sets it.

secret setting of tajof-bahif: COURIER_KEY3=65d

Break-Glass: Retrying Failed Exports on Larkbin

So an export job died and the queue is stuck — happens about twice a quarter. Normal retries go through the scheduler, but if the scheduler itself is wedged, you need break-glass access to the export admin console to replay jobs manually. That console sits behind a sealed credential store reserved for on-call. To unseal it, enter the recovery passphrase below.

strongbox words: druath-quenael